Reving higher is NOT the only reason to upgrade your valvesprings. Higher lift cams will cause weaker springs to coil bind, regardless of rev limit.

Nothing wrong with the ITR cams. Just looks like you (your friend) floated the valves as the old B16 springs were old and couldn't keep up with the valves opening & closing fast enough. Therefore the value dropped into the piston and the pics explain the rest of the story. Sucks, but the only way to have prevented that would have been to upgrade the valve springs but there wouldn't have really been any easy way to tell that your valve train would give out in a short period of time.

The first gen b16a was probably tired. Just like with all engines it gets worned and it will break. Think of the abuse it had before it got into your hands, it is a used engine with unknown mileage and it 13+ years old...a related issue, tired valve springs=valve float=smacked piston. Or valve adjustment error (it happens).

I don't think it was springs fault but more retainers. I already same issue on FULL stock first B16A engine.
first and second B16A have same valve springs but have different retainers ! second gen B16A have same retainers as ITR/CTR
